An interactive math lesson to teach the surface area of a cylinder. ... To find the surface area of a cylinder add the surface area of each end plus the surface area of the side. Each end is a circle so the surface area of each end is π * r2, where r is the radius of the end.

Mensuration> Surface Area of Cylinder ... This is called an open cylinder. The surface area of this open cylinder is the area of its curved surface given by the product of the distance round the rim and the height. If the top and bottom of the cylinder are covered, we will have a closed cylinder.
